Abstract
The present invention proposes the sense organ clothes hanger based on wifi, including pedestal, control module, telescopic boom, clothes rail, photosensory assembly, drying mechanism and power supply module;Telescopic boom is fixed below pedestal, being fixed with telescopic boom can be with the swingle that suspension rod is flexible and lifts;The clothes rail is connected with telescopic support struts with swingle;It is additionally provided with drying mechanism at the pedestal, the air outlet of drying mechanism is towards direction where clothes rail;Control module is in pedestal;Control module is connected with telescopic boom, telescopic support struts, swingle and controls its action;Can be with the mixed-media network modules mixed-media of outside control end equipment interconnection built in the control module, control module perceives current sunniness direction with photosensory assembly, and receives control instruction or Weather information by network;This product can wirelessly receive control, and the clothing operation of drying in the air for fine day and cloudy day is optimized simultaneously, fine day dry in the air clothing when can make full use of illumination, also can rapid airing clothing at the cloudy day.

Embodiment
As Figure 1-4, the sense organ clothes hanger based on wifi, the clothes hanger include pedestal 8, control module 1, scalable
Suspension rod 3, clothes rail 4, photosensory assembly, drying mechanism and power supply module;The fixed telescopic boom 3 in the lower section of pedestal 8, it is scalable
Being fixed with suspension rod can be with the swingle 7 that suspension rod is flexible and lifts;The clothes rail 4 is with telescopic support struts 3 and the phase of swingle 7
Even;It is additionally provided with drying mechanism 2 at the pedestal, the air outlet of drying mechanism is towards the place direction of clothes rail 4;The control module
In pedestal;Control module is connected with telescopic boom, telescopic support struts, swingle and controls its action;The control mould
Current sunlight side can be perceived with photosensory assembly with the mixed-media network modules mixed-media of outside control end equipment interconnection, control module built in block
To, and control instruction or Weather information are received by network.
The quantity of clothes rail 4 is several, and each clothes rail circumferentially arranges in a ring in the horizontal plane;The clothes rail
Place is uniformly arranged drying rack hole 6, and voltage sensitive sensor is provided with to perceive the change that hanging hole bears pressure at the drying rack hole.
The telescopic boom, scalable ring stand, swingle are worked with driven by power, photovoltaic module built in clothes hanger for
Electric power is answered, the photovoltaic module includes photovoltaic battery panel and battery, and the photosensory assembly is the photosensitive biography at swingle
Sensor.
Voltage sensitive sensor at the drying rack hole is connected with control module, and control module perceives the clothing that dries in the air through voltage sensitive sensor
Hanging hole bears load change, when control module judges that institute airing clothes are done according to drying rack hole load change, control module to
Outside control end equipment, which is sent, receives clothing notice.
For the clothes hanger when being optimized to clothing operation of drying in the air, its optimization method includes following methods;
Method A, when fine day, control module makes telescopic boom be in elongation state, and according to current sunniness direction, control
Swingle processed rotation, make to hang with the clothes rail of clothing towards sunlight;
Method B, when fine day, control module makes telescopic boom be in elongation state, controls swingle Rotating with Uniform, makes extension clothing
The clothing that bar is hung can equably receive illumination;
Method C, when the cloudy day, control module control telescopic boom, telescopic support struts are in contraction state, hang clothes rail
The clothing put presses close to the air outlet of drying mechanism, makes clothing quickly by the airflow drying of air outlet or air-dried;
Method D, when neighbouring rain, control module control telescopic boom, telescopic support struts are in contraction state, so as to hang
The clothing put is not easy to be caught in the rain.
The photovoltaic battery panel of the clothes hanger photovoltaic module is moveable photovoltaic battery panel, and the control module is to photovoltaic
The movement of cell panel is controlled, and when fine day, photovoltaic battery panel moves to illumination abundance and sentences accumulation electric energy.
Rolling member is provided with the drying rack hole, the rolling member can hang clothing.
The rolling member can be instructed the level of progress by control module, and to rotation, slewing area is within 45 degree of angles.
The LED available for illumination is provided with the lower end of the telescopic boom or clothes rail.
The WIFI communication modules that can be communicated built in the control module with user's cell phone application, the clothes hanger power supply group
Part can access civil power.
In this example, telescopic boom, scalable ring stand, stepper motor is equipped with swingle, it is telescopic boom, scalable
Ring stand, swingle are moved under driving stepper motor.
In this example, swingle is thick bar, and bar intracavity sidewall is provided with gear ring;Stepper motor in bar connects with drive gear,
Drive gear engages with gear ring, and the stepper motor in swingle presses control module instruction action, driving swingle rotation.
In this example, telescopic boom, telescopic support struts are the square bar of rod-pulling type foldable structure, telescopic boom, scalable branch
It is provided with bar and is connected by stepper motor driven leading screw and nut mechanism in bar, the nut of leading screw and nut mechanism with bar wall, stepping electricity
Machine presses control module instruction action, and drive nut moves forward and backward, and makes telescopic boom, telescopic support struts elongation or shrinks.
